definition of layered feesWhat is layered fees?


Layered fees refers to when an investor is charged two sets of fees for the same set of assets. Layered fees done for wrap funds, variable annunities, and even some mutual funds. Layered fees are not the norm for all investments, only some. These might include a front-end load and some sort of backend payment or management fee.
